NIGERIA v SOUTH AFRICA

NIGERIA

The Nigerians qualified second in their group behind Equatorial Guinea, winning 2 and drawing 1 of their matches.  They were then 19/20 favourites to see off Cameroon in the Round of 16 and duly obliged with a 2-0 victory.  That booked them a quarter-final spot against Angola who had been scoring goals freely throughout the Tournament, but Nigeria kept their 4th clean sheet in a row for a 1-0 victory in a game where they started 9/20 favourites.

SOUTH AFRICA

South Africa finished runners-up in Group E behind Mali with 1 victory, a draw and a loss in their 3 matches.  They were drawn against then Tournament favourites, Morocco, in the Round of 16 and they could have been backed at 13/2 before kick-off.  South Africa scored 2 second-half goals to win 2-0 before a quarter-final clash with Cape Verde, with plenty of money for South Africa to the point where they went from 5/2 underdogs to 17/10 Favourites.  Cape Verde probably had the better of the match, but South Africa managed to get it to penalties where Goalkeeper, Ronwen Williams was outstanding saving 4 penalties to send them through to the semi-finals.

HEAD-TO-HEAD

These sides met 3 times in the African Cup of Nations 2019, twice in qualifying where South Africa – Nigeria drew 1-1 in South Africa, but South Africa won 2-0 in Nigeria.  However, in the Cup itself, it was Nigeria who won 2-1.

South Africa have only beaten Nigeria once in their last 10 matches across all competitions.

IVORY COAST v DR CONGO

IVORY COAST

The Ivory Coast have been on the verge of exiting the Tournament on a number of occasions, but they just won’t go away.  They scraped through to the Round of 16 finishing 3rd in their group with 1 win and 2 losses and they then fell behind Senegal in the Round of 16 before coming back to beat them on penalties.  There was more of the same in the quarter-final against Mali with Mali taking a 71st minute lead only for the Ivory Coast to equalise in the 90th Minute before scoring the winner in the 122nd minute to avoid a penalty shoot-out.

DR CONGO

DR Congo finished 2nd behind Morocco in Group F, drawing all 3 of their matches.  They then had a tough task against Egypt, but came through on penalties before proving too strong for Guinea and winning the quarter-final 3-1 despite falling behind to a 20th minute penalty.

 

HEAD-TO-HEAD

These sides met in AFCON 2022 with the sides playing out to a goalless draw, but there has actually been a remarkable history of goals between the sides with the previous 11 matches seeing both teams find the back of the net and 11 of their last 12 head-to-heads having 3 goals or more in them.
